There is sure to be some sadness in Marston Moretaine this week, the Bedfordshire village that is home to Hannah Ingram-Moore and her family.

For it's a year since her beloved father - the inspirational Captain Sir Tom Moore - died. However there will be laughter too, as Hannah, husband Colin, and their children Benjie, 18, and Georgia, 13, reminisce about all the incredible things that happened to the nation's hero in the last year or so of his life - including the day when he received his knighthood, and Georgia broke royal protocol by striking up a conversation with the Queen.The event was undoubtedly a dream come true for a man who'd become a national treasure. “Meeting the Queen was it for him,” admits Hannah. “They were from the same generation and they were in the war together.

He respected her like no other. He wasn’t nervous to meet her. In the car on the way there, he said, ‘I’m looking forward to talking to her.’ "At the time I sort of thought if he died the next day it would be alright because it was the thing of things for him.

It was the biggest honour that could have been bestowed on him. She asked the four of us to go along too, and we all spoke to her, which was really unusual.
